Gain
An increase in voltage or power, usually expressed in dB.
Gamma
A numerical value or the degree of contrast in a television picture.
Gamma Correction
Provides for a linear transfer characteristic from input to output device.
Genlock
Method used to synchronize one or more cameras by external means. Typical methods are composite video, composite sync, and horizontal or vertical sync.
Gray Scale
Variations in value from white, through shades of gray, to black on a television screen. The gradations approximate the tonal values of the original image picked up by the TV camera.
